Today I wrote a relatively long response but when I tried to post the response it disappeared. The forum post web page just had a blank box for the post and I got an error message saying that the post could not be blank. I then posted a small response that did get posted. It happened at about 7:23 PM in the US east cost time; about 5:53 AM in India.

So you should keep a copy of what you post before pushing the Post button; I usually copy the post to my clipboard at least before pushing Post.
